Biography:

Józef Piłsudski (1867-1935), born in Zułów, son of Józef Wincenty Piłsudski and Maria née Billewicz. He studied medicine at the Imperial Kharkiv University. In 1892, he joined the PPS. In 1916, he became a member of the Provisional Council of State (TRS). In 1918, the Regency Council entrusted him with the mission to form a national government. He was head of the armed forces during the Polish-Soviet War. In 1926, he led a military coup d'état. He then seized real power in the state. He introduced an authoritarian system and significantly reduced the role of parliament. In the 1928 elections, the pro-Sanation grouping of Marshal Józef Piłsudski's Non-Partisan Bloc for Cooperation with the Government (BBWR) won. He served twice as Prime Minister (1926-1928; 1930). He died in Belvedere.
